Newsome vs. Jesuit: Wolves Fall Short

Jesuit, on the road, seals a win over Newsome.

The Newsome Wolves came up short with a loss to the Jesuit Tigers.

"Jesuit came back from down 21-7 at halftime for a 28-21 win over Newsome," according to a Tampa Bay Times Home Team report on game coverage. "The winning score came on a double pass with three minutes left as Trent Wessell hit Kevin Newman."

Next up for the Wolves (3-2) are home games against Wharton (Oct. 4), Durant (Oct. 11) and Riverview (Nov. 1). Newsome hits the road for games against Plant (Oct. 18) and Bloomingdale (Oct. 25).
